Praying Mantis Fist is one of the most famous animal Kung Fu styles in traditional Chinese Martial Arts. It has also been listed as one of China?s national intangible cultural heritages.

According to oral legend, during late Ming and early Qing dynasty, Wang Lang (from our Shandong Province) invented a new style of animal Kung Fu by his observation of the praying mantis. Here is the full story: When Wang Lang was resting under a tree after losing a fighting contest with another martial artist, Han Cong, he saw a praying mantis trying to catch a cicada and was inspired by the agile and fast moves of the mantis. He then took a bunch of different mantises back to the Shaolin Temple where he became enlightened to form his own Kung Fu by mimicking the moves of the praying mantis spending his time observing the detailed gestures and manners learning from it creating the mantis fist. After developing his own mantis style, he eventually won fighting competitions against other martial artists.

From Ming dynasty till now, Mantis Fist fully developed and divided into numerous schools such as: QiXing Mantis, or Luohan mantis invented by Shaolin warrior monks, Meihua Mantis, Taichi mantis invented by Zhao Zhu in the early Qing dynasty, Liuhe Mantis or Mahou mantis invented by Wei Delin, and Mimen Mantis invented by Zhang Dekui in the times of the Republic of China. There are dozens of styles of Praying Mantis Fist like Yuanyang Mantis Fist, Eight-step Mantis Fist, Wrestling Mantis Fist, Ditang Mantis Fist, there is one named Honglian Mantis Fist, which is rarely known to us.

Mantis Style Kung Fu enjoyed a prosperous period in the 19th century and has become renowned worldwide.

Studying and training in Mantis Fist, Honglian Quan, and Shaolin Quan for many years, Master Zhang Xianhua invented his own Honglian Mantis Fist by absorbing the essence of Xingyi, Bagua, Taichi, Iron Palm, Eagle Claw, wrestling, free boxing and so on.


He developed his own system with unique features. It mainly includes theory, forms, weapons, conditioning, strategy, and application. Theory means applicable theories of Kungfu. Fist means the forms of Mantis Fist. Weapon means training with weapons. Conditioning means basic conditioning and power training. Strategy means psychological fighting in the mind of oneself and in the mind of your opponent. Application means how to use techniques in a fight.


Content styles and Characteristics
There are both fist forms and weapons such as Straight Sword, Plum Blossom Sword, Liu He Staff and Long Handle Sword.
In the passed hundreds of years there developed a few different styles such as Taichi Mantis, Plum Blossom Mantis, Seven Star Mantis, and Liu He Mantis etc.

In general, Praying Mantis Fist is tough and fast, and always goes forward boldly. The practicioner faces the coming attacks straight forward and defends from the side.
